James E. Beyer

Former area resident James E. “Jim” Beyer died peacefully and surrounded by family Sept. 26, 2014, in Bend, Ore., after a brief illness. He was 87.

He was born in Tacoma to Peter and Mary Bayer. The family moved from Aberdeen, Wash., to Enumclaw, where Beyer Heating Oil was established. He drove a delivery truck for a time, earned a degree in political science from the University of Puget Sound and later sold the oil company. He then worked in real estate. He married Susan Rutherford in 1986 and, following her retirement in 1999, the couple moved from Enumclaw to the Bend, Ore., area. They enjoyed skiing, bicycling, hiking and square dancing. He climbed Mount Rainier four times and had a love for science and history.

He is survived by wife Susan; step-children Paul Rutherford, Cynthia (Gordon) Lemberg, and Todd (Dianne) Rutherford; six grandchildren and two great-grandchildren.
